Trends in Open World Gaming
Every year, new trends sprout up in the gaming world. The introduction of online functionalities, enhanced graphics, and genre-blending gameplay styles keep players engaged. Also, developments in browser technologies, such as HTML5, allow for richer environments and smoother gameplay, pushing the limits of what these games can achieve.
Biggest Challenges in Open World Browser Games
Despite their charm, open world browser games face their own set of challenges. Here’s a peek:
| Challenge | Description |
|---|---|
| Performance | Browser games might struggle with graphics on older systems. |
| Content Limitations | Games are often not as content-rich as their console counterparts. |
| Network Dependency | Lag or disconnections can ruin an immersive experience. |
